diff --git a/packages/Python/lldbsuite/test/functionalities/breakpoint/step_over_breakpoint/TestStepOverBreakpoint.py b/packages/Python/lldbsuite/test/functionalities/breakpoint/step_over_breakpoint/TestStepOverBreakpoint.py new file mode 100644 index 000000000000..00ddc628607c --- /dev/null +++ b/packages/Python/lldbsuite/test/functionalities/breakpoint/step_over_breakpoint/TestStepOverBreakpoint.py @@ -0,0 +1,120 @@ +""" +Test that breakpoints do not affect stepping. +Check for correct StopReason when stepping to the line with breakpoint +which chould be eStopReasonBreakpoint in general, +and eStopReasonPlanComplete when breakpoint's condition fails. +""" + +from __future__ import print_function + +import unittest2 +import lldb +from lldbsuite.test.decorators import * +from lldbsuite.test.lldbtest import * +from lldbsuite.test import lldbutil + +class StepOverBreakpointsTestCase(TestBase): + + mydir = TestBase.compute_mydir(__file__) + + def setUp(self): + TestBase.setUp(self) + + self.build() + exe = os.path.join(os.getcwd(), "a.out") + src = lldb.SBFileSpec("main.cpp") + + # Create a target by the debugger. + self.target = self.dbg.CreateTarget(exe) + self.assertTrue(self.target, VALID_TARGET) + + # Setup four breakpoints, two of them with false condition + self.line1 = line_number('main.cpp', "breakpoint_1") + self.line4 = line_number('main.cpp', "breakpoint_4") + + self.breakpoint1 = self.target.BreakpointCreateByLocation(src, self.line1) + self.assertTrue( + self.breakpoint1 and self.breakpoint1.GetNumLocations() == 1, + VALID_BREAKPOINT) + + self.breakpoint2 = self.target.BreakpointCreateBySourceRegex("breakpoint_2", src) + self.breakpoint2.GetLocationAtIndex(0).SetCondition('false') + + self.breakpoint3 = self.target.BreakpointCreateBySourceRegex("breakpoint_3", src) + self.breakpoint3.GetLocationAtIndex(0).SetCondition('false') + + self.breakpoint4 = self.target.BreakpointCreateByLocation(src, self.line4) + + # Start debugging + self.process = self.target.LaunchSimple( + None, None, self.get_process_working_directory()) + self.assertIsNotNone(self.process, PROCESS_IS_VALID) + self.thread = lldbutil.get_one_thread_stopped_at_breakpoint(self.process, self.breakpoint1) + self.assertIsNotNone(self.thread, "Didn't stop at breakpoint 1.") + + def test_step_instruction(self): + # Count instructions between breakpoint_1 and breakpoint_4 + contextList = self.target.FindFunctions('main', lldb.eFunctionNameTypeAuto) + self.assertEquals(contextList.GetSize(), 1) + symbolContext = contextList.GetContextAtIndex(0) + function = symbolContext.GetFunction() + self.assertTrue(function) + instructions = function.GetInstructions(self.target) + addr_1 = self.breakpoint1.GetLocationAtIndex(0).GetAddress() + addr_4 = self.breakpoint4.GetLocationAtIndex(0).GetAddress() + for i in range(instructions.GetSize()) : + addr = instructions.GetInstructionAtIndex(i).GetAddress() + if (addr == addr_1) : index_1 = i + if (addr == addr_4) : index_4 = i + + steps_expected = index_4 - index_1 + step_count = 0 + # Step from breakpoint_1 to breakpoint_4 + while True: + self.thread.StepInstruction(True) + step_count = step_count + 1 + self.assertEquals(self.process.GetState(), lldb.eStateStopped) + self.assertTrue(self.thread.GetStopReason() == lldb.eStopReasonPlanComplete or + self.thread.GetStopReason() == lldb.eStopReasonBreakpoint) + if (self.thread.GetStopReason() == lldb.eStopReasonBreakpoint) : + # we should not stop on breakpoint_2 and _3 because they have false condition + self.assertEquals(self.thread.GetFrameAtIndex(0).GetLineEntry().GetLine(), self.line4) + # breakpoint_2 and _3 should not affect step count + self.assertTrue(step_count >= steps_expected) + break + + # Run the process until termination + self.process.Continue() + self.assertEquals(self.process.GetState(), lldb.eStateExited) + + @skipIf(bugnumber="llvm.org/pr31972", hostoslist=["windows"]) + def test_step_over(self): + #lldb.DBG.EnableLog("lldb", ["step","breakpoint"]) + + self.thread.StepOver() + # We should be stopped at the breakpoint_2 line with stop plan complete reason + self.assertEquals(self.process.GetState(), lldb.eStateStopped) + self.assertEquals(self.thread.GetStopReason(), lldb.eStopReasonPlanComplete) + + self.thread.StepOver() + # We should be stopped at the breakpoint_3 line with stop plan complete reason + self.assertEquals(self.process.GetState(), lldb.eStateStopped) + self.assertEquals(self.thread.GetStopReason(), lldb.eStopReasonPlanComplete) + + self.thread.StepOver() + # We should be stopped at the breakpoint_4 + self.assertEquals(self.process.GetState(), lldb.eStateStopped) + self.assertEquals(self.thread.GetStopReason(), lldb.eStopReasonBreakpoint) + thread1 = lldbutil.get_one_thread_stopped_at_breakpoint(self.process, self.breakpoint4) + self.assertEquals(self.thread, thread1, "Didn't stop at breakpoint 4.") + + # Check that stepping does not affect breakpoint's hit count + self.assertEquals(self.breakpoint1.GetHitCount(), 1) + self.assertEquals(self.breakpoint2.GetHitCount(), 0) + self.assertEquals(self.breakpoint3.GetHitCount(), 0) + self.assertEquals(self.breakpoint4.GetHitCount(), 1) + + # Run the process until termination + self.process.Continue() + self.assertEquals(self.process.GetState(), lldb.eStateExited) + |
